Working as a bone marrow transplant nurse practitioner, Alison never fully imagined what it would be like to be on the other side of healthcare as a patient. In December 2024, Alison noticed a lump while breastfeeding her son. While she tried not to jump to the worst-case scenario, a biopsy confirmed her fears. At the age of 35, Alison was diagnosed with triple negative breast cancer. Overwhelmed, Alison immediately began treatment. As she shared with us, navigating cancer is incredibly challenging and going through her experience with two young children and an active-duty navy spouse has been a battle. 

Alison feels that this journey is the best and worst thing to happen to her. She has an entirely new appreciation and goal to live life with gratitude, intentionality, and passion. The little things are not taken for granted. This experience has also changed her so much as a healthcare provider and has proven to her that time spent with patients and advocating for them does make a tremendous difference. 

Alison’s wish was to get dolled up and go to The Pink Agenda New York Gala with her mom, who is also a breast cancer survivor, nurse, and her inspiration. She wanted to connect with other inspiring women as she strives to give back to this amazing community and advocate for women’s health. We were thrilled to make this wish a reality and grant Alison a special day of shopping at Kendra Scott and pampering before an evening out at The Pink Agenda New York Gala!
